DING JUNHUI v MARCO FU
Round One - Match 3 (Best of 19 frames) Tuesday 22 April 10.00 Tuesday 22 April 19.00

Match Notes Good morning 欢迎来到全球斯诺克网站 世界知名斯诺克门户网站 welcome to this eagerly awaited Clash of the Dragons... This match will be watched by countless millions in Hong Kong and China as well as widely across Europe and the UK, probably one of the biggest tv audiences ever for a snooker match... First blood to Marco with a cracking opening red.... some good pots to move along to 22, he will need to try and disturb the pack soon... he has clipped some reds out, but he's left a hard cut back black now... I suppose you could say that Marco is a double Dragon as he carries a lot of support from Wales, when in the UK Marco is based down at the Terry Griffiths Matchroom in Llanelli, where he's coached by Terry and supported by everyone down there, but of course Ding is carrying all the local support as his UK base is right here in Sheffield... Marco reaches 44 but he's out of position now... but that's an encouraging start by Marco... here's the first scoring chance for Ding... he's rather unlucky with a big bounce off the cushion, cost him good position and he's missed that tricky red to centre... Ding's got another chance but he'll have to find a way to get the last two reds off the cushion... he can't at that visit but he only trails 45-35 now and there are two reds left... Ding's got Marco in trouble with the safety at the moment on the last red, one miss by Fu... he's hit it second attempt and still safe... Marco fluked the last red but it's Ding who clears up to win on the black... Fu starts the second with 9 points but with no position he's played a good safety... an error from Marco and a good scoring chance for Ding... and he's looking good here as he's whistled along to 47 and leads 55-19 and he's won the frame despite missing the last red, barring two snookers by Fu.. Ding gets the last red to put the frame out of Marco's reach... Marco makes a safety error and Ding can pounce to get ahead in frame three... but he can't develop the reds so a let off for Marco... this frame has got a bit bogged down, the balls have gone awkward and the tactical play is sending more safe... Fu breaks the stalemate but it's not a straightforward scoring opening, but he's progressed to 24 and leads 48-12.. he ran out of position and he's missed the red... Ding's got the chance to clear up now... but he doesn't and Fu has a chance, well he did until he missed the last red... Ding is on a difficult green now and needs all the remaining colours to pinch the frame... he opts for safety, he's 22 behind on the green and he's forced a foul and miss from Marco... and this is not easy for Marco to hit... and again... so now Ding is only 14 behind and Marco still hasn't hit the green... he's got it this time and it's safe... so Ding is just 5 points behind now on the brown and he's been outplaying Marco in these safety exchanges... until Marco snookered him, good escape and fairly safe... not safe enough as Fu gets the brown and Ding needs a snooker now on the pink... Fu secures the frame after 46 minutes so he's in the match now... Eagle eyed Michela Tabb has spotted a problem with the cue ball and it's been replaced and Ding seems to like the new cue ball as he's got a nice scoring chance in frame four... Ding's raced along to 31, if he keeps going this will be the quickest frame of the match so far... and this is a great break from Ding, onto 90 and a good chance of a century... and there it is, he's got 140 on here... well he did until he missed the yellow... so 3-1 to Ding at their interval... they're back at the table and Fu has the first scoring visit... he fails at 16 but a fluked red gives him the chance to lay a snooker... Ding has found a red and in no time at all has made 31 and split the reds open...he's beginning to flow now... and that's the frame safe... another super break, could be another century... no it isn't but a good 87.... Ding is in again in frame six, ominous signs for Marco now... and Ding is flying now, there's another one visit frame winning break... but it ends at 99 so no century... Ding's among the balls again in frame 7, it's one way traffic now... but he's stalled there and at last a chance for Fu to compile a break... and a good fighting response by Fu who won the frame at this visit to half Ding's charge for the moment... And Ding will remain in his chair for a while as Marco has the first scoring visit in frame 8... what a fighter Fu is, after sitting watching Ding for so long, he's coming back with a bang now, on a break of 59 now and a good red to the middle now turns this into a frame winning chance... and Fu's closed out the frame... and a good chance of a century now... and he has, a great effort by Fu and the match is wide open again... and there's a crowd pleaser, a cracking double on the yellow.... Ding open frame nine with 25 but he's let Marco back in and he's already on 28... and that blue makes it 63, and he's won three successive frames with that brilliant 100 clearance... what a treat we've got in store tonight when they return to complete the match... Ding holds a narrow 5-4 lead Good evening, welcome back to the conclusion of this high quality match... Marco has created the first scoring chance and made a nice 40 break with more to add, in fact he's going along so smoothly that he's got a maximum and what a red there to the green pocket, to stay on the black, on 81 now... he's on to 96, but the last three reds are not in good positions now... oh he's so unlucky... a brilliant thin red, clipped the last two open but sent the white in off... but history now, the important fact is that Marco has won four frames on the spin and is now level in the match... Ding flukes a red to start frame eleven but he doesn't get on a colour... Two visits now and Ding has moved along to 39-0 and he can build on his lead here... and just at the vital moment he misses the black, he's left 4 reds on and only leads by 53... and this is becoming a very big frame now... can Fu punish Ding for that error... Ding is sitting in his chair tapping his head, he knows what a bad error that was... Fu has made 30 so far and he's on the yellow... he's got a kick and even Fu lets his placid expression show some annoyance... he can only play safe now... effectively as Ding leaves Fu a shot at the green... Fu clears green to black and from 5-1 down he now leads 6-5, what a turn around... This is better from Ding as he's cruised along to 47 at this visit, but I spoke too soon because he's broken down on 47... no damage done, a good red and Ding has moved 60-20 ahead with 4 reds left. Ding gets another chance and now he will do enough to go 6-6.. Fu cracks in a great long red off Ding's safety as frame 13 gets underway, the last before the interval, who's going to take the lead at this crucial stage... Fu didn't make much at his first visit but he may do this time... Fu is 49 ahead, he needs two more reds and he's got them, and so Fu takes the one frame lead into the interval... Ding looks to have enjoyed his interval he's raced onto a break of 48 now... now 70 and he's levelled the match again... you could say it's a Ding Dong battle now - but would I! Ding's on course for the fourth century of the match, well he was until he snookered himself on the last red... Marco's made 18 but missed a tricky red along the top rail and he's left it sitting for Ding... and Ding's looking very fluent now, he's moved on to 47, 29 ahead... and he's regained the lead, he's weather the storm from Fu and looks very dangerous again now... and there's the century, what a high class match this is... Well it seems anything one can do so can the other, Marco smacks home the first long red in the next frame... and a good red again to come back for the blue, well he meant to be on the blue but it's flown off the cushion again and he'll have to come back up off a baulk colour... another great shot, he's split the pack wide open but it's covered the black up even more... this match is the highest quality we've seen so far and it's undoubtedly heading for a dramatic conclusion as well... Fu's missed that red with the rest, trying to get back up the table again... so 22 scored and a chance for Ding to get right back at him now... oh a let off for Fu, Ding had to try and force that red to get up for a colour and it's flown back up the table... a miss apiece, and now another one by Marco and this is much easier now for Ding... Marco shakes his head in dismay... this break is still hard work for Ding with the black still covered, round the table every shot to get back to the reds... he's reached 40, the black is now in play... but he can't get on it yet... he's lost position.. so he's 25 ahead after that 47, but there are still 3 reds left... Fu's missed the long red and left it on to the middle pocket... I can't see any way he can get back onto the last two reds here... might be good value to put a baulk colour safe... Ding's pushed the green to the side rail, which is a bit of insurance now for him should Fu get the last two reds... Ding's had a go at a long red and he's lucky to see it covered by the pink... Ding's gone for a plant there, it was hard to make and he's got away with it unless Fu takes on a long red... he does and he gets it... great shot by Fu to get the safe green out, he needs green to black to pinch the frame... he's done it and it's level again, what drama! First chance to Ding in frame 17, and he's on the ball to notice Michela nearly put the pink on the wrong spot... pink spot was covered and she was heading for the brown spot when Ding pointed out there was room on the blue spot... again the black is out of play in this break at the moment, Ding's moved along to 31 so far without the aid of the black... but he's had to play safe now with 32 on the board... here comes Fu's response, he's got the black open now so it's a better scoring chance than Ding had... but he's got glued on the reds when he tried to split them... he's got one long range possible red to the yellow pocket, but you wouldn't fancy it much at this stage of the match... and he opts for safety and it's a good safety because he's covered that red just above the baulk line, which gives Ding a problem to get everything safe.... that's pretty good and it forced Fu into an attempt to the middle, but he's played that with a strong safety element... Fu's found a red this time but he's missed the yellow trying to get up the table and he's left a red on.... it's not an easy opening yet, an awkward red to centre faces Ding next... and he's caught the jaws and got it safe... Ding get a good long red from Fu's safety error... Ding needs one of the last two reds to secure the frame... he gets it... he's 43 up now with 35 left on... and lays the snooker, Ding goes 9-8 ahead... Ding pots a red but goes in off, there's one long red for Fu to play and he pots that cleanly... but he can't score at this visit, Ding flukes a red but there's no more open reds on yet... Marco snookers Ding with that good safety shot, Ding misses everything, so he'll have another try... Ding's escape has left a red on... Fu progresses to 30 and that shot opens the pack more, this is now a great chance for him to put a big break together to level the match... everyone, except Ding of course, would love to see another nail-biting decider and we've already had a few this week... and we're going to have the final frame, a superb break by Fu. Right here we go... Ding's taken on a long red, missed it, a chance for Fu to get the long red, nope and he's left it hanging in the jaws... oh what has he done there... potted the red with the rest but grazed another red and lost position, a great chance gone and only 15 scored... Ding gets another long red and a lucky double kiss puts him on the black... the lead has grown to 37 now... he's missed the red with the rest... and looks to have left everything pretty safe... Fu has laid a tough snooker... there's the first miss as he tries to lay on the red on the top cushion, to get safe... miss number two... and a third miss... perfect at the fourth attempt... more trouble for Ding, he's potted a red and run in off after it... he's given Fu 16 points in fouls now... Fu misses a long red and he's left a chance for Ding and this should be the chance to clinch the match... there's the key shot, Ding pots the pink and opens the reds up... he's 45 ahead with 59 left... it's Ding's match and what a fantastic match this has been... Ding goes through to play Hendry in round two. |
